Understanding Window Installation Costs
The cost of window installation differs based on numerous aspects, consisting of:
Type of Window: Different window designs will have various rate points.Material: The option of material-- vinyl, wood, fiberglass, or aluminum-- affects both rate and maintenance.Labor Costs: The rate of labor can differ substantially based on place and the experience of the installer.Window Size: Larger windows or customized sizes increase costs.Energy Efficiency Features: Energy-efficient windows, while typically more expensive initially, can conserve cash in the long run through lowered energy bills.Authorizations and Additional Work: Any necessary permits or extra installation tasks (like fixing framing or siding) will likewise impact expenses.

Finding affordable windows can be streamlined by thinking about the numerous types that provide good value for money. Here are some kinds of windows typically available at various rate points:
Vinyl Windows: Affordable and energy effective.Low maintenance and resistant to rust and rot.Aluminum Windows: Typically less costly however might conduct heat.Helpful for areas that don't experience extreme weather.Fiberglass Windows: More pricey in advance however highly durable and energy-efficient.Much better long-lasting investment due to low maintenance needs.Wood Windows: Higher in advance cost however offer exceptional insulation.Need routine maintenance to avoid rot.Making Installation More Affordable
There are different strategies homeowners can employ to minimize the cost of window installation without sacrificing quality.
1. Look around for Quotes
House owners ought to obtain multiple quotes from different contractors to guarantee they get a competitive price. Guarantee to compare the information of what each quote includes.
2. Consider Off-Season Installation
Numerous window companies use discount rates throughout their off-peak seasons. Late winter or early spring can be perfect times to go shopping for windows, as need is lower.
3. Search for Discounts and Promotions
Keep an eye out for seasonal promos or discount rates used by window manufacturers and local contractors. Signing up for newsletters from home enhancement stores can likewise supply early access to sales.
4. Select Full-Frame Installation
While full-frame installation is often a bigger cost upfront, it can avoid the requirement for future repairs and ultimately conserve money by avoiding energy loss.
5. Take Advantage of Financing Solutions
Some specialists offer financing choices that enable homeowners to settle their installation costs over time, making it easier to handle preliminary expenses.
Windows and Energy Efficiency
Buying energy-efficient windows can considerably decrease energy bills and enhance comfort. Search for functions like:

The average life expectancy of a window can differ, normally ranging from 15 to 30 years, depending upon the material and maintenance.
How do I understand if I require brand-new windows?
Signs you might require brand-new windows include visible damage, drafts, condensation between panes, or increasing energy costs.
Can I set up windows myself?
While DIY installation can conserve money, it requires ability and knowledge. Errors can cause inadequacy, damage, and space service warranties. It's typically best to work with a professional.
What is the best product for energy efficiency?
Vinyl and fiberglass windows tend to be the most energy-efficient materials offered, especially when fitted with gas fills and Low-E glass.
